Pair Trading with NetEase and NESNVX

The main advantage of trading using opposite NetEase and NESNVX posit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if NetEase position performs unexpectedly, NESNVX can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in NESNVX will offset losses from the drop in NESNVX's long position.
The idea behind NetEase and NESNVX 495 14 MAR 30 p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side). This can be achieved by designing a pairs trade with two highly correlated stocks or equities that operate in a similar space or sector, making it possible to obtain profits through simple and relatively low-risk investment.
